Embarking on a journey in general contracting necessitates a combination of skills, knowledge, and unwavering passion. From laying the initial groundwork to overseeing the final touches, a successful general https://www.maplecraft.in/
Mastering General Contracting: Building Success from Foundation to Finish Line
Internet - 1 hour 31 minutes ago saadsrxt434427Web Directory Categories
Web Directory Search
New Site Listings